Develop zero touch nodes for Revit Dynamo in Visual Studio using C#, extending Dynamo with missing library functionalities. Meet prerequisites: Visual Studio, Revit 2021 or newer, and Dynamo installed.
Create a dotnet class library project for a zero touch node dll in Revit Dynamo. Configure after-build steps and save the dll to the Dynamo Revit packages folder.
Explore basic input and output components for building zero touch nodes in revit dynamo using c#. Use a class, constructor, and get/set value to retrieve information and drive dynamo results.
Add functions as Dynamo nodes to run C# code in Revit, using zero-touch classes and the document manager with Revit services to create columns and manage families.
Modify the transaction protocol to use a transaction manager for Dynamo transactions. Wrap Revit elements as family instances, resolve type ambiguities, and verify geometry with Dynamo for Revit.
clean the zero touch nodes in dynamo by preventing library references from copying and using a string category to target the built-in structural columns category.
Explore how to implement returning multiple values in torch nodes by creating a public static method that returns a dictionary of mixed types, using Dynamo Services for Autodesk Revit 2021.
Explore how to use Dynamo geometry components and Autodesk DesignScript through proto geometry to create a line from start point to end point using C# in Revit Dynamo.
Update the zero touch node workflow to Revit 2024 and 2025 by refreshing and re-adding Revit API references, Dynamo services, and proto geometry, then rebuild to validate the integration.
